This picture was copied from the magazine, "Headlight," published in 1895 by the Chicago and Northwestern Rail Road to advance interest in Kenosha as one of the growing cities on its line. Dr. William Farr was elected mayor of Kenosha on April 3, 1894, over Peter Jacobs by a majority of 36 votes. The pivotal issue of the election was the construction of the Water Works in Kenosha.
